# CVE-2026-65831

## Summary

- **CVE ID:** CVE-2026-65831
- **Severity:** HIGH
- **CVSS Score:** 7.7 (C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:C/C:H/I:N/A:N)
- **CWE:** CWE-269, CWE-863
- **Published:** Sep 15, 2026
- **Last Modified:** Sep 15, 2026

## Description

ArcadeDB is a Multi-Model DBMS. Prior to 26.7.1, a reader-role user can submit POST /api/v1/command/{database} with language: js because PolyglotQueryEngine.command, PolyglotQueryEngine.analyze, and PolyglotQueryEngine.registerFunctions do not enforce database-administrator authorization. GraalPolyglotEngine also permits scripts to bypass the allowedPackages whitelist by reflecting from the bound database object through database.getClass().getClassLoader().loadClass to arbitrary host classes. These cooperating defects allow a read-only database user to read arbitrary host files outside the database scope. Process creation is already blocked, so OS command execution is not confirmed. The issue is distinct from CVE-2026-44221, CVE-2026-54076, and CVE-2026-54077. This issue is fixed in version 26.7.1.

## Affected Products

- ArcadeData — arcadedb (< 26.7.1)
- com.arcadedb — arcadedb-server (< 26.7.1)
